  • Meri

    Reviewed: 22 May 2025 · Stayed in April 2025

    Verified review

    I can't say enough good things about Huis 'T Schaep and about John, one of the owners and our host. John and Rob have restored the former home and studio of famous glass artist Samuel Coucke with such love and attention. It felt like we were staying in an exquisite home of friends who couldn't do enough for us. The art and stained glass were museum quality--I couldn't stop taking pictures of everything. The breakfast was outstanding, and I highly recommend people include it. The room where breakfast is served is enough to warrant a '10' rating for this property. The location was excellent, as well, minutes away from everything. Definitely ask John for his recommendations for dining and where to buy hand-made chocolates (rather than the more commercial places).

    We loved everything about the property except getting there from the train station. We walked when we arrived, but we took a taxi when we left. While this property is within walking distance of the train station, the historic cobblestones are everywhere, and it really isn't pleasant to have to roll one's bag over them for long. We learned the hard way.
